Сверхлегкое исправление IE png, вызывающее проблему переполнения - PullRequest
3 голосов
/ 22 июля 2010

Я использую supersleight для исправления прозрачности png, но это вызывает странную ошибку, когда браузер, похоже, игнорирует любое правило переполнения в IE6.

Вот как это выглядит (пришлось скрыть список вещей, но вы поняли ...) alt text http://img15.imageshack.us/img15/8052/overflowexample.jpg

Я застрял с использованием исправления и никогда не сталкивался с проблемой раньше.

Вот разметка:

            <div class="placeholder">
                <div class="image">

                    <img src="img/blank.png" alt="" />
                    <img src="img/1.png" alt="" id="image1" />
                    <!-- More images... -->
                </div>
                <div class="text">                      
                    <h2>Time</h2>

                    <div class="scroll">
                    <ul>
                        <li><a href="#image1">List item</a></li>
                        <!-- More list items... -->                 
                    </ul>
                    </div>  
                </div>
                <br class="clear" />                        
            </div>

И CSS:

#location #content.occupiers .placeholder .text .scroll{height: 380px; width: 260px; overflow: auto;}

Я использую некоторые jquery для показа изображений слева, но при удалении функции jquery проблема остается. Я пробовал переполнение: скрыто. Он прячет его на секунду, затем мигает обратно в состояние, показанное на изображении. При удалении изображения div рядом с ним, проблема все еще там. Вид сбит с толку, особенно потому, что полоса прокрутки все еще там!

1 Ответ

1 голос
/ 22 июля 2010

Вы пытались поставить position:relative в класс scroll?

...